虚拟币钱包是一种用于存储、管理和交易加密货币(如比特币、以太坊等)的数字工具。它与传统金融钱包的功能相似,但是虚拟币钱包具有区块链技术的优势,提供更高的安全性和隐私保护。随着加密货币的日益普及,开发一个功能强大且安全的虚拟币钱包变得愈加重要。对于个人用户来说,钱包不仅仅是存储货币的工具,还涉及到资产管理、交易便捷性等功能。
其次,随着区块链技术的不断发展,虚拟币钱包也逐渐向多功能化发展,不再仅仅局限于存储和发送加密货币。许多钱包如今增加了DApp(分布式应用程序)支持、去中心化交易所(DEX)的功能,以及NFT(非同质化代币)的支持。这些功能大幅提升了用户体验和钱包的价值,因此,在开发过程中需要考虑这些因素。
在进行虚拟币钱包的开发过程中,有几个关键要素需要特别关注:
首先是安全性。安全性是虚拟币钱包开发中最重要的方面之一,开发者需要对其进行多重加密、防护和保护机制,确保用户的资产安全不受黑客攻击或其他安全威胁的影响。这包括使用安全的算法、良好的密钥管理和常规的安全审计。
其次是用户体验。钱包的用户界面(UI)和用户体验(UX)设计直接影响用户的使用意愿。简单直观的操作界面能够吸引更多用户。此外,应当考虑不同用户层次的需求,设计适合新手和专业用户的不同使用模式。
最后是兼容性。确保你的钱包支持多种加密货币,同时也要考虑跨平台的兼容性,适配不同的操作系统(如Android、iOS、Windows等)。此外,钱包还应支持通过API与其他应用程序进行交互,提升用户的使用便捷性。
在正式开发之前,应当进行一系列的准备工作,以确保项目的顺利推进。这些准备工作包括市场调研、技术选型、法律合规性审查等。
首先,市场调研可以帮助开发团队了解当前市场上已有的虚拟币钱包的特点,各种钱包的优缺点,以及用户的真实需求。可以通过用户访谈、问卷调查、竞品分析等多种方式来收集信息。
其次,技术选型至关重要。开发者需要选择合适的技术栈,包括编程语言(如JavaScript、Python)、区块链平台(如Ethereum、Binance Smart Chain)和数据库技术(如MongoDB、PostgreSQL)等。选择合适的技术将有助于提升开发效率和软件的性能。
法律合规也是向前推进的一步。由于每个国家的法规不同,开发者需要了解相关的法律法规,确保虚拟币钱包的合规性,以免将来面临法律风险。这可能需要咨询专业的法律顾问。
开发完成之后,虚拟币钱包的维护和更新也同样重要。这里涉及到的问题包括用户反馈的处理、性能、系统漏洞的修复等。
用户反馈至关重要,开发团队需要确保开放有效的渠道让用户提出使用中的问题。此外,定期进行用户体验评估,收集用户的反馈意见,适时调整开发方向以适应用户需求。
性能方面,随着用户量的增长,钱包的数据库、安全系统等都可能面临性能瓶颈。定期的性能评估和负载测试可以帮助开发团队及时发现问题并进行解决。
系统漏洞修复至关重要,一旦发现安全漏洞,需要迅速进行修复并向用户发布通告。此外,应当定期进行安全审计,以发现潜在的不安全因素。
虚拟币钱包主要可以分为热钱包和冷钱包两种类型。热钱包是指始终连接互联网的钱包,交易方便,适合频繁交易的用户。然而,由于其始终在线,所以面临较大的安全风险。常见的热钱包有移动应用钱包、网络钱包和桌面钱包。
冷钱包则是指不直接连接互联网的钱包,安全性高,适合长期存储加密货币。冷钱包的代表包括硬件钱包(如Trezor、Ledger)和纸钱包。冷钱包虽然在使用上不如热钱包便捷,但对于长期投资的用户而言,安全性值得考虑。
此外,市场上也出现了多签名钱包和托管钱包等新型钱包。这类钱包通过多个私钥的权限控制,提供额外的安全措施。同时,托管钱包也使得用户无需自己管理私钥,适合新手用户。
保障虚拟币钱包安全性的措施有很多。首先,私钥的存储和管理至关重要,用户应确保私钥不被泄露。使用加密技术有效加密私钥,避免其被黑客攻击。
其次,软件的更新和补丁管理也是安全保障的一部分。开发团队在发现安全漏洞时,应迅速发布更新,以免受到攻击。
还可以通过用户身份验证机制,如双重验证(2FA)、生物识别技术等,提高账户的安全性。此外,定期进行安全审计,在设计阶段就考虑安全性,尽量减少后期的安全隐患。
选择合适的虚拟币钱包需要考虑多个因素。首先是钱包的安全性,查看厂家是否提供有效的安全措施和技术支持。
其次是钱包兼容性,确保钱包能够支持你常用的加密货币,并具备跨平台兼容性,方便在多设备间使用。此外,用户体验也非常重要,建议选择界面友好、操作简单的钱包。
还应关注钱包的社区支持和开发进度,活跃的社区和持续更新的发展团队能够确保钱包的长期稳定性与安全性。
开发虚拟币钱包的成本会受到多个因素的影响,包括开发团队的组成、技术栈的选择、开发周期等。通常涉及的成本大致可以分为人力成本、技术费用及后期维护费用。
人力成本包括开发人员、测试人员、UI/UX设计师等多方面的薪资。根据地区和经验的不同,人员成本差异较大。相对情况下,欧美地区的开发成本相对较高,而印度等地区的成本会低一些。
技术费用主要包括使用第三方服务的费用,如云服务、API接口等。此外,后期的维护和升级、用户支持服务等也是一项长期的费用。根据功能复杂度,开发一个基础钱包的成本大致在几千到几万美金不等,但高端的多功能钱包成本会更高.
推广虚拟币钱包需要综合应用多种营销渠道。首先,可以通过社交媒体进行宣传,发布有关钱包特点、使用教程的内容,吸引潜在用户的关注。
其次,参与区块链行业的展会和活动,可以直接与目标用户群体进行交流,增强品牌曝光。针对目标用户,制定相应的营销策略,提供试用等促销活动,让用户在使用后产生粘性。
数字营销也是一项不可忽视的手段,可以通过、内容营销、付费广告等多种方式提升钱包的知名度,从而吸引更多用户下载安装使用。
未来虚拟币钱包的发展趋势无疑会较为复杂,但可以预见以下几种可能性。首先,钱包将更加智能化和多样化,支持多种新兴的加密货币、DeFi应用以及NFT市场。
其次,随着用户的需求日益增加,多功能钱包将成为主流,钱包将兼具传统银行和金融机构功能,提供更全面的金融服务。
最后,随着区块链技术的不断成熟,未来钱包的安全性和用户体验将不断提升,可能还会有更多基于AI和大数据的智能钱包出现,进一步推动整个行业的发展。
通过上述各个部分的探讨,相信能为您在虚拟币钱包开发上提供一些实用的信息。虚拟币钱包作为当前区块链生态系统中不可或缺的部分,未来有着巨大的发展潜力和需求。
2003-2025 TP交易所app @版权所有|网站地图|滇ICP备2023000416号